日韩无码专区无码一级三级片|91人人爱网站中日韩无码电影|厨房大战丰满熟妇|AV高清无码在线免费观看|另类AV日韩少妇熟女|中文日本大黄一级黄色片|色情在线视频免费|亚洲成人特黄a片|黄片wwwav色图欧美|欧亚乱色一区二区三区

RELATEED CONSULTING
相關(guān)咨詢
選擇下列產(chǎn)品馬上在線溝通
服務(wù)時(shí)間:8:30-17:00
你可能遇到了下面的問題
關(guān)閉右側(cè)工具欄

新聞中心

這里有您想知道的互聯(lián)網(wǎng)營(yíng)銷解決方案
創(chuàng)新互聯(lián)Python教程:python3沒有urllib2該怎么處理?

小編剛剛看到了一個(gè)現(xiàn)實(shí)案例,有個(gè)習(xí)慣使用urllib2庫(kù)的小伙伴,在更新python后,卻找不到這個(gè)內(nèi)容了,于是咨詢小編要怎么才可以去安裝這個(gè)urllib2,可以讓自己繼續(xù)使用?于是小編翻閱了很多內(nèi)容資料,發(fā)現(xiàn)了一個(gè)重要的事情,就是居然庫(kù)合并了,同時(shí)也找到了解決方案,一起來(lái)看下吧~

為什么找不到urllib2?

python 3.x中urllib庫(kù)和urilib2庫(kù)合并成了urllib庫(kù)。

通常如果沒有這個(gè)庫(kù),會(huì)報(bào)錯(cuò)內(nèi)容如下:

No module named 'urllib2'

實(shí)例講解

python代碼:

import urllib2  
response = urllib2.urlopen('')  
html = response.read()  
print html

報(bào)錯(cuò)如下:

Traceback (most recent call last):
  File "", line 1, in 
    import urllib2
ImportError: No module named 'urllib2'

獲取解決辦法:

在python3.3里面,用urllib.request代替urllib2,另外python3之后,不能再用,print html

注意:print 的東西要用()括起來(lái)。

這樣的方式,因?yàn)閜rint這個(gè)時(shí)候已經(jīng)是一個(gè)方法了。必須使用下面的方法

可以將代碼換成:

import urllib.request
resp=urllib.request.urlopen('')
html=resp.read()
print(html)

好啦,使用以上內(nèi)容,就可以解決“No module named 'urllib2' ”報(bào)錯(cuò)內(nèi)容,以及沒有urllib庫(kù)的解決方案了哦,大家一定要多看兩遍,加深下印象,這樣就可以靈活使用掌握了哦~


網(wǎng)頁(yè)標(biāo)題:創(chuàng)新互聯(lián)Python教程:python3沒有urllib2該怎么處理?
轉(zhuǎn)載來(lái)源:http://m.5511xx.com/article/dhddssj.html